Goods Lift — Deliveries Only. Team assistants coordinating deliveries at Marsworth Court should book the goods lift through the facilities calendar at least a day ahead. The lift serves the loading bay and floors two through five; it must never be used for passenger travel or catering trolleys during peak hours. Always keep the bay doors closed between loads, and log each delivery in the dock book. The lift's keypad is fitted beside the call button and requires the access code below.

door code, tajof-kageg: bdg-QVDCE-3

Subject: User module extraction — phase one landing this week

Team, as discussed at the sync, we're beginning the careful extraction of the user module from the Verdane monolith. Phase one moves authentication and profile reads behind the new Larkspur service boundary; writes remain in the monolith until phase two. Please review the migration notes before Thursday's cutover window, and flag any plugins still calling internal user tables directly. Rollback is fully scripted. The candidate build is identified below.

session token of kahag-bawip = htk6_729d08

## Step 4: Configure deep-link routing

Linkferry resolves app deep links through the routing service before the mobile clients ship traffic, so this step must complete before the app-store rollout. Verify the route manifest matches the version tagged in the release branch; a mismatch sends users to the web fallback silently, which is hard to detect. The routing service validates every manifest upload with a signing credential scoped to this environment — rotate it if you suspect reuse. Add the following line to the deploy host's .env:

vault entry, tahof-kagaf: RELAY_SECRET29=204336efb478d76ba1bde1bd23fbf

# Flaglight Rollouts — Approvals

Quick version for on-call: any rollout touching more than 5% of traffic needs an approval in Flaglight before the ramp continues. Kill switches don't need approval — just flip them and note it in the incident channel. Scheduled ramps pause automatically if error budget burns hot. If you're stuck at 2 a.m. with a pending approval, there's one person authorized to override, and that's the approver below.

account owner for tagep-bafof: Norael Gilax Juleth